16:04 — consent banner rollout to the Brightloom storefront reached 50%; bounce rate spiked in two regions. 16:11 — on-call paged. 16:19 — identified the banner script blocking page render when the preference service timed out. 16:26 — rollout paused, timeout fallback enabled. 16:40 — metrics normalized. Follow-up: make banner load async by default. Affected build noted below.

session token of kahog-bahif = htk9_f63daec35

Handover Note — Headcount Plan

From the outgoing to incoming Director, for circulation to heads of department at Tindervale Labs. Next year's plan adds fourteen roles: eight engineering, four operations, two finance. Backfills are pre-approved; new roles require quarterly review. Hiring freezes apply only to contractor conversions. The reasoning behind these allocations appears in the confidential note below.

confidential, kahog-bawif: The northern region missed its Pramir quota by 20.0 percent last quarter. Casaxek Freight plans to lower the Fraion list price by 41.5 percent in December. The finance team signed off on a budget of $236.4 million for Project Druius. The renewal with Fenysix Partners closes at $91.3 million a year, 2.1 percent below the last contract.

## SQL Linting

All SQL files at Bramblegate must pass `sqlcheck` before merge. Rules enforce uppercase keywords, explicit column lists (no `SELECT *`), and snake_case identifiers. The linter validates schema references against a live shadow database, so it needs network access during CI and local runs. Before your first run, configure the linter's schema probe with the connection string below.

primary connection of fajog-bageg = clickhouse://tamion_svc:0nS8bDSETpHjj2@db-cbc5.nelvrocorp.example:5432/nordor

Subject: Handover — Brimlock SDK parity

Taking over from me: parity between the Kestrel (Swift) and Marrow (Kotlin) SDKs is tracked in the parity matrix doc. Batch upload and offline retry shipped in both as of 4.2. Pagination cursors still diverge; Marrow lags one release. Don't cut a Kestrel release without checking the matrix first. Releases for both are signed with the shared Brimlock release key, included below.

rollout seal: bky9_pYF898A34